Skip to main content

Python Sdk for Milvus

Project description

Milvus Python SDK

version Supported Python Versions Downloads Downloads Downloads license Mergify Status

Python SDK for Milvus. To contribute code to this project, please read our contribution guidelines first.

Compatibility

The following collection shows Milvus versions and recommended PyMilvus versions:

Milvus version Recommended PyMilvus version
1.0.x 1.0.1
1.1.x 1.1.2

Installation

You can install PyMilvus via pip or pip3 for Python 3.6+:

$ pip3 install pymilvus

You can install a specific version of PyMilvus by:

$ pip3 install pymilvus==1.1.2

You can upgrade PyMilvus to the latest version by:

$ pip3 install --upgrade pymilvus

Documentation

Documentation is available online: https://pymilvus.readthedocs.io/.

Packages

Released packages

The release of PyMilvus is managed on GitHub, and GitHub Actions will package and upload each version to PyPI.

The release version number of PyMilvus follows PEP440, the format is x.y.z, and the corresponding git tag name is vx.y.z (x/y/z are numbers from 0 to 9).

For example, after PyMilvus 1.0.1 is released, a tag named v1.0.1 can be found on GitHub, and a package with version 1.0.1 can be downloaded on PyPI.

Developing packages

The commits on the development branch of each version will be packaged and uploaded to Test PyPI. Development branches refer to branches such as 1.0 and 1.1, and version releases are generated from the development branches, such as 1.0.1 and 1.0.2.

The package name generated by the development branch is x.y.z.dev, where is the number of commits that differ from the most recent release.

For example, after the release of 1.0.1, two commits were submitted on the 1.0 branch. At this time, the automatic packaging version number of the development branch is 1.0.1.dev2.

To install the package on test.pypi.org, you need to append the parameter --index-url after pip, for example:

$ python3 -m pip install --index-url https://test.pypi.org/simple/ pymilvus

License

Apache License 2.0

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

milvus-one-1.1.3.dev0.tar.gz (102.2 kB view details)

Uploaded Source

Built Distribution

milvus_one-1.1.3.dev0-py3-none-any.whl (56.4 kB view details)

Uploaded Python 3

File details

Details for the file milvus-one-1.1.3.dev0.tar.gz.

File metadata

  • Download URL: milvus-one-1.1.3.dev0.tar.gz
  • Upload date:
  • Size: 102.2 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/4.0.2 CPython/3.8.10

File hashes

Hashes for milvus-one-1.1.3.dev0.tar.gz
Algorithm Hash digest
SHA256 ccc223e29dc91a0e10c6a3a2f08bba6a221e8a16d0f9fe633d252bcb4f1b82de
MD5 0ad90ff1918e5e5873a88a138e69a183
BLAKE2b-256 d7f23795c3ca6f2e95cd14689707565a33d3cb1b8484556174fc4940a1c290cf

See more details on using hashes here.

File details

Details for the file milvus_one-1.1.3.dev0-py3-none-any.whl.

File metadata

File hashes

Hashes for milvus_one-1.1.3.dev0-py3-none-any.whl
Algorithm Hash digest
SHA256 d0e1bebe5ebefd9ff57d9d5b2ed0f9c347c30446f789f2c2a6a2b26f240059ed
MD5 3670a4a904f451583b662ba6c0542e3e
BLAKE2b-256 d5c25785ad06c77f4a3988058e04d30ea9373036d291364ed4324fcf4dc00a18

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page